Fern will begin her new BOM. To participate in the BOM, you will need 4 fabrics -
Light color - 1 yard
2 Medium colors - 1 1/4 yard each
1 Dark color - 1 1/4 yard.
There will be 20 blocks and they are 12.5" unfinished blocks. It will make a large lap quilt.
